Were you at this game? July 4th memory from the past. The score board shows 1:57 PM. Game hasn't started yet. I really like this moment in time. The Yankees played a doubleheader against the Washington Senators. Yankees lost the first game 10 - 6 and won the second game 7 - 0. Mickey Mantle at the plate. The slides come from an estate and show 2 of the 3 slides taken at the game.

I was there. That was my first year at Yankee Stadium, my first game being on 25 April, the Yankees lost to the Orioles 3-1. On that 4th of July vs the Senators, the Yankees raised the 49 star flag for the first time, commemorating the admission of Alaska into the Union. That is something I will never forget. It was impressive for a 10 year old boy. It was there the following July 4th to see the new 50 star flag raised to commemorate the admission of Hawaii into the Union. That was impressive as well.
